John Wood Band Finds Strength and Momentum on “Into the Light”

John Wood Band continues to carve out its place in the Americana-rock scene with “Into the Light,” a track that feels both uplifting and deeply personal. The Wilmington, North Carolina six-piece leans into expansive instrumentation and sincere songwriting, delivering a song that steadily builds in both emotion and intensity rather than rushing toward its destination.

The single opens with a restrained, reflective atmosphere before gradually introducing layers of guitar, keyboards, and rhythm that give the song a sense of forward motion. Each instrument has room to breathe, allowing the arrangement to grow naturally without feeling overcrowded. The band’s jam-inspired roots shine through in the way the music unfolds, creating an organic progression that rewards attentive listening.

John Wood’s vocals anchor the performance with warmth and conviction. Rather than relying on flashy vocal moments, he delivers the lyrics with an honesty that complements the song’s message of perseverance and personal growth. The performance feels genuine, making the emotional themes resonate without becoming overly sentimental.

Instrumentally, the band demonstrates impressive chemistry. The guitars provide soaring melodies while the rhythm section maintains a steady pulse that keeps the song moving forward. The addition of saxophone gives the arrangement extra depth, adding a soulful texture that separates John Wood Band from many of their Americana-rock contemporaries.

Lyrically, “Into the Light” centers on hope and transformation. The song embraces the idea that growth often comes after periods of uncertainty, and its gradual musical progression mirrors that emotional journey. As the arrangement expands, so does the feeling of optimism, making the payoff feel earned by the song’s closing moments.

Since evolving from John Wood’s solo performances into a full six-piece band, the group has quickly built a reputation through consistent touring and energetic live shows. That live chemistry is evident throughout “Into the Light,” which feels crafted not only for streaming playlists but also for audiences singing along in packed venues.

With “Into the Light,” John Wood Band delivers one of its most confident releases to date. Blending rock, Americana, and improvisational influences into a polished yet heartfelt package, the single showcases a band growing more comfortable in its identity while continuing to push its sound forward. If this track is any indication of what’s ahead, John Wood Band is well on its way to becoming a standout name among the next generation of roots-rock artists.
